Choosing between Cybersecurity and Cloud Computing is a question many learners face, and the answer depends on your goals, background, and interests. Both are rewarding subjects in the Technology category, and understanding how they differ can help you make a more informed choice or decide to study both.

Cybersecurity focuses on network security, encryption, threat detection, and digital defense. Cloud Computing, on the other hand, centers on aws, azure, serverless architecture, and scalable infrastructure. While they share some overlap, especially in foundational concepts, their career paths and day to day applications are quite different. Cybersecurity tends to attract learners who enjoy structured problem solving, while Cloud Computing appeals to those drawn to broad interdisciplinary thinking.
